Brief Summary

Type 2 diabetes requires active self-management from the time of diagnosis, but participation in traditional face-to-face diabetes self-management education is often limited by access-related and personal barriers. Online education may provide a more flexible and accessible way to deliver structured diabetes education, particularly for newly diagnosed adults who need timely support in understanding and managing their condition. This study evaluated the effects of online diabetes self-management education compared with traditional face-to-face education on diabetes knowledge retention, body mass index (BMI), and HbA1c in adults newly diagnosed with type 2 diabetes who were not receiving antidiabetic medication. A total of 123 participants were included: 49 participants received online diabetes self-management education, 52 participants received traditional face-to-face education, and 22 participants who declined education formed a non-randomized control group. Diabetes knowledge was assessed at baseline, immediately after the intervention, and at three-month follow-up, while BMI and HbA1c were measured at baseline and follow-up. At three-month follow-up, both online and traditional education groups showed significantly greater diabetes knowledge compared with the control group. The online education group also showed better immediate post-intervention knowledge than the traditional education group. Both education groups had significant reductions in BMI from baseline to follow-up, while no significant short-term effect on HbA1c was observed.

Outcome Measures

Primary Outcomes (1)

  • Diabetes Knowledge Questionnaire (DKQ24) Score

    Change in diabetes-related knowledge measured using the 24-item Diabetes Knowledge Questionnaire (DKQ24). Scores range from 0 to 24, with higher scores indicating greater diabetes knowledge.

    Baseline, immediately post-intervention, and 3 months after intervention.

Interventions

Participants attended a 60-minute interactive online diabetes self-management education program delivered through a Moodle learning platform using H5P interactive content. The program consisted of five modules: Diabetes Treatment and Management, Recommendations for Healthy Eating with Diabetes, Physical Activity Recommendations, Diabetes Complications and Diabetic Foot, and Planning Lifestyle Modifications. The intervention was designed to improve diabetes-related knowledge and support self-management among adults newly diagnosed with type 2 diabetes.

Participants attended a 60-minute face-to-face diabetes self-management education session conducted in small groups of 4-6 participants. The educational content covered diabetes treatment and management, healthy eating recommendations, physical activity recommendations, diabetes complications and diabetic foot care, and planning lifestyle modifications. The intervention was designed to improve diabetes-related knowledge and support self-management among adults newly diagnosed with type 2 diabetes.

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Adults aged 18 years or older.
  • Diagnosis of type 2 diabetes mellitus within the previous 1 month.
  • Ability to access and use information and communication technology devices (smartphone, computer, or tablet).
  • Proficiency in the language used for the educational intervention.
  • Ability and willingness to provide written informed consent.

You may not qualify if:

  • Pregnancy.
  • Current treatment of type 2 diabetes mellitus with antidiabetic medication (oral agents, injectable medications, or insulin).
  • Previous participation in a diabetes self-management education program.
  • Presence of concomitant diseases or treatments that could affect blood glucose levels (e.g., cancer or corticosteroid treatment).
  • Visual impairment, cognitive impairment, literacy difficulties, or manual dexterity limitations that could interfere with participation.
  • Deterioration in health status or occurrence of events that, in the opinion of the investigators, warranted discontinuation from the study.
